new circulator pump energy efficiency

New standard would mandate ECMs in circulators

The Circulator Pumps Negotiated Rulemaking Working Group submitted its negotiated standard to the DOE in late 2016.
Jen Anesi-Brombach
Jen Anesi-Brombach
January 15, 2018

The DOE ruling is delayed indefinitely, but new energy efficiency labeling is already in the works.
